Apache RocketMQ Developer Guide
This guide helps develpers understand and use Apache RocketMQ quickly.
1. Concepts & Features
Concept:introduce basic concepts in RocketMQ.
Feature:introduce functional features of RocketMQ’s implementations.
2. Architecture Design
Architecture:introduce RocketMQ’s deployment and technical architecture.
Design:introduce design concept of RocketMQ’s key mechanisms, including message storage, communication mechanisms, message filter, loadbalance, transaction message, etc.
3. Example
- Example :introduce RocketMQ’s common usage, including basic example, sequence message example, delay message example, batch message example, filter message example, transaction message example, etc.
4. Best Practice
Best Practice:introduce RocketMQ’s best practice, including producer, consumer, broker, NameServer, configuration of client, and the best parameter configuration of JVM, linux.
Message Trace:introduce how to use RocketMQ’s message tracing feature.
Auth Management:introduce how to deployment quickly and how to use RocketMQ cluster enabling auth management feature.
Quick Start:introduce how to deploy Dledger quickly.
Cluster Deployment:introduce how to deploy Dledger in cluster.
5. Operation and maintenance management
- Operation:introduce RocketMQ’s deployment modes that including single-master mode, multi-master mode, multi-master multi-slave mode and so on, as well as the usage of operation tool mqadmin.